Culxr House — North Omaha Arts, Music & Creative Community Hub

Culxr House

About This Opportunity

Culxr House is a nearly 8,000-square-foot arts and creative hub at 3014 North 24th Street, founded by hip-hop artist Marcey Yates in 2018 and established as a nonprofit in 2019. The building includes a performance stage with PA system and dedicated space for arts, music, civic engagement, and community events. Culxr House hosts all-ages events throughout the year — youth workshops, vendor markets, local fashion showcases, music performances, and civic programming. It operates as an incubator for local creatives: artists, musicians, designers, and entrepreneurs rooted in the historic North 24th Street corridor.
